Beauly Priory

On leaving Inverness we travel on the old A9 through Fraser (Outlander) and Mackenzie country to the lovely town of Beauly. The priory there was the home of the Valliscaulian monks since around 1230. Mary Queen of Scots visited here in 1564 and on arrival said BEAU LIEU- beautiful place. It is the official burial ground of the Mackenzie clan.

The Singleton Distillery

The Ord distillery dates back to 1838 it is the only single malt distillery on the Black Isle. The water for the mashing was taken from the Cuckoo Well and employed 18 people in the early days. Now it has 7 was stills and is owned by Diageo now the water come from the White Burn.

Glenmorangie Distillery

the Glenmorangie was founded in Tain in 1843 it has 6 wash stills and spirit stills the water source is from Tarlogie springs in the Tarlogie hills owner Louis Vuitton Moet Hennesy- Glenmorangie is now the 3rd largest selling single malt in the world. Tasting only .
